Why Server Configuration Matters
AI speech-to-text models, such as those based on deep learning frameworks like TensorFlow or PyTorch, require significant computational power. The right server configuration ensures faster processing, lower latency, and the ability to handle multiple requests simultaneously. Here’s what you need to consider:
- **Processing Power**: AI models rely heavily on CPUs and GPUs for training and inference.
- **Memory (RAM)**: Large datasets and models require ample memory to function efficiently.
- **Storage**: Fast storage solutions like SSDs are essential for quick data access.
- **Networking**: High bandwidth ensures smooth data transfer, especially for cloud-based solutions.
Recommended Server Configurations
Below are some recommended server configurations tailored for AI-enhanced speech-to-text tasks:
Entry-Level Configuration
Ideal for small-scale projects or startups:
- **CPU**: Intel Xeon E-2234 (4 cores, 3.6 GHz)
- **GPU**: NVIDIA T4 (16 GB VRAM)
- **RAM**: 32 GB DDR4
- **Storage**: 1 TB NVMe SSD
- **Networking**: 1 Gbps bandwidth
Mid-Range Configuration
Perfect for medium-sized businesses or developers handling moderate workloads:
- **CPU**: AMD EPYC 7302P (16 cores, 3.0 GHz)
- **GPU**: NVIDIA A100 (40 GB VRAM)
- **RAM**: 64 GB DDR4
- **Storage**: 2 TB NVMe SSD
- **Networking**: 10 Gbps bandwidth
High-End Configuration
Designed for enterprise-level applications or large-scale deployments:
- **CPU**: Dual Intel Xeon Gold 6348 (56 cores, 2.6 GHz)
- **GPU**: Dual NVIDIA A100 (80 GB VRAM each)
- **RAM**: 256 GB DDR4
- **Storage**: 4 TB NVMe SSD
- **Networking**: 25 Gbps bandwidth
